Take him tback o see a Doctor,

I've just been through similar with my DD, turned out not to be a virusat all, but a chest infection, & needed anti b's .........she only started to pick up once she got them........as shes now asthmatic, they thankfully take it seriously & are very thorough, & she has inhalers which are always useful in such circumstance

Don't want to panic you, but DO TRUST YOUR INSTINCT.......in the past, I had the same thing, & couldn't get any of the 5 GPs I saw to take it seriously, finally had to run up to childrens A&E, despite been told 2 hours earlier she was fine, nothing but a virus..........turned out she had Pneumonia

Look out for "drag" between his ribs, at collar bone, & under ribs....if thats happening on breathing in...get him to A&E.......... getting him into cold air will help open his lungs too
